Cuties, this design took me all day to digi and has 69,000 stitches in it.....I stitched it on a black tshirt for Boomer...he wanted me to design a realistic boom box and I think I did it......I will put a 5x7 version of this on my website and of course it won't have the music notes or the text on it, this one is a 10x10......this won't get up on my website until Tuesday, as Jim is on the road right now....

I know you said it took all day to digitize, so how long to stitch? I'm sure your machine is faster/multi needle, tho. It sure looks great and he should kick up his heels about it!
1 comment
Hi Toogie.......it took an hour to stitch.......I was so pleased that it didn't pucker at all, I thought with all these stitches on a tshirt that I would have some kind of issue, but it stitched nice and flat........
